"Einhorn" redirects here. For the Elwynnese bailiwick, see Einhorn (bailiwick).

The House of Einhorn is a Norse house which has left a mark also on Elwynn and Shireroth. It is also a Sanglorian bloodline of Shireroth, represented patrilineally by Kaiser Dominus (reigned 1642–1644), and matrilineally by Kaiser Verion (reigned 1623–1624) and Anti-Kaiser Verion II (claimed 1671–1674).

All descendants of the House of Einhorn are members of the Order of the Holy Lakes through descent from Tarjei Einhornsson (1530–1598) or Lyda Einhornsdotter (1522–1579). Johann I Einhorn's seventh-great uncle, the brother of an ancient King of Normark, went aviking during times of unknown turmoil within the Kingdom and eventually settled what is now the Kingdom of Ostland, founding the ancient house of Eisenwald-am-Silberstrom.

The title King of Normark is held by the most senior cognatic heir of Johann Einhorn, currently King Tarjei Thorgilsson.

The title Prince or Princess among the Lakes is held by the most senior legitimate heir (regardless of gender) of Prince Tarjei Einhornsson, currently Valde Einhorn.
